视频翻译怎么做更轻松?试试这三个方法

提到视频语音翻译,对于新手而言,这无疑是一个充满挑战的任务。

但随着技术的不断进步,如今有多种智能工具能够帮助我们轻松实现这一目标。

接下来,我将基于个人的实测经验,教大家如何翻译视频的语音更高效,更容易上手,

这3个方法不仅操作简便,而且翻译准确度高,非常适合新手使用。

01.通过『全能翻译官』进行视频处理

学习曲线:低
这款软件界面简洁,操作直观。即使是初次使用的用户也能迅速上手,轻松完成视频裁剪任务。

具体使用步骤:

打开软件,找到“视频翻译”功能;

上传需要编辑的视频文件;

设置翻译语言;

完成设置后,点击“开始翻译”按钮即可。

适用小贴士:适合初学者快速入门,特别是对那些希望在短时间内掌握基础操作的人。此外,它还提供了丰富的翻译语言,方便大家翻译多国语言。

02.通过『VideoLingo』进行视频处理

学习曲线:较低
虽然功能较为丰富,但其设计考虑到了易用性,使得新用户也能逐步熟悉各项操作。

具体使用步骤:

登录平台,创建新的项目;

添加待裁剪的视频文件;

利用内置的时间轴工具准确调整裁剪位置;

最后导出成品。

适用小贴士:特别适合那些有一定基础并愿意花时间深入探索更多功能的用户。提供多种模板和特效,为创意增添无限可能。

03.通过『Transmonkey』进行视频处理

学习曲线:中等
这款软件集成了多种编辑功能,如多轨编辑和复杂效果制作,虽然功能强大,但对于新手来说可能稍显复杂。

具体使用步骤:

进入网站,找到相应的视频处理模块;

导入视频素材;

调整裁剪参数,并可添加字幕或音效;

预览效果满意后保存作品。

适用小贴士:对于想要挑战自我,尝试更复杂项目的用户是个不错的选择。尽管初期可能会遇到一些困难,但随着经验积累,会发现它的强大之处。

好啦,今天的分享就到这里。希望这些“如何翻译视频的语音”的小技巧,能让新手的你也能轻松应对视频语音翻译的挑战,享受无障碍的视频观看体验。快去试试吧,相信你会有不一样的收获!

<think>好的,用户之前已经询问过如何使用Click库构建命令行工具以及装饰器的作用,我之前给出了详细的解释,包括代码示例和结构化的回答。现在用户再次提问,希望用通俗易懂的方式解释,特别是针对新手。我需要确保这次回答加简洁,避免技术术语过多,用日常语言和类比来帮助理解。 首先,用户可能对装饰器的概念不太清楚,需要比喻来解释。比如,装饰器就像给函数“贴标签”,告诉Click这个函数是命令行命令,或者有哪些选项。这比之前的解释形象。 然后,要分步骤解释Click的基本使用,从安装到创建命令、添加选项,再到运行。用户可能需要看到最简单的例子,比如“hello world”来入门,这样他们可以立即看到效果,增强信心。 还要考虑用户提到的引用内容,虽然引用中的内容涉及PowerBuilder、PHP、前端组件通信等,但当前问题与这些无关,所以应该忽略,专注于Click库本身的解释。不过要确保不遗漏用户之前的问题,即装饰器的作用和命令行工具构建的流程。 另外,用户要求新手友好,所以需要避免深入的技术细节,比如闭包或底层实现,而是聚焦在如何使用和为什么使用装饰器。例如,装饰器如何简化代码,自动生成帮助文档,处理参数解析等。 可能还需要对比标准库argparse,说明Click的优势,比如少的代码,直观的装饰器语法。这样用户能明白为什么选择Click而不是其他库。 最后,确保回答结构清晰,分点说明,使用大量例子和类比,帮助用户逐步构建理解。同时,生成的相关问题要简单,引导用户进一步学习,比如如何添加多选项,处理不同类型的参数等。 总结下来,我需要将之前的详细回答转化为简单、生动的语言,使用日常类比和逐步示例,确保新手能够轻松理解Click库的基本使用和装饰器的作用。</think>### 最通俗版解释:用Click库做命令行工具 #### 一、Click是什么?(比喻法) 想象你要做一个**遥控器**,Click就是帮你快速制作遥控器按钮的工具包。 比如按"开/关"键对应执行某个功能,Click能自动帮你处理按钮设计、参数识别等复杂操作。 --- #### 二、装饰器的作用 (生活场景类比) 装饰器就像**贴标签**,告诉Click:"这个按钮是做什么的"。举个例子: - 给电视遥控器的「音量+」按钮贴标签:按钮位置、按几次音量加多少 - 给函数贴`@click.command`标签:告诉Click"这是遥控器的主开关" ```python # 给函数贴个"主开关"标签 @click.command() # ← 这个就是装饰器 def 开机(): print("电视已启动") # 现在这个函数就变成命令行工具了! ``` --- #### 三、最简三步学会Click ##### 1. 安装工具包 ```bash pip install click ``` ##### 2. 创建第一个命令(5行代码) ```python import click @click.command() # 步骤①:贴"这是命令"标签 def 打招呼(): click.echo("你好呀!") # 用click输出安全 if __name__ == '__main__': 打招呼() # 步骤②:执行命令 ``` 运行效果: ```bash $ python demo.py 你好呀! ``` ##### 3. 加个选项参数(比如调节音量) ```python @click.command() @click.option("--次数", default=1, help="要说几次你好") # 步骤③:贴"参数"标签 def 打招呼(次数): for _ in range(次数): click.echo("你好呀!") ``` 运行效果: ```bash $ python demo.py --次数 3 你好呀! 你好呀! 你好呀! ``` --- #### 四、装饰器就像便利贴 | 常见装饰器 | 作用说明 | 类比场景 | |----------------|----------------------------|------------------------| | `@click.command` | 声明"这是主命令" | 给遥控器贴上"电视遥控器"标签 | | `@click.option` | 添加参数选项(如--version) | 给遥控器加"音量+"按钮 | | `@click.group` | 创建多级命令(如git add) | 制作带"菜单键"的复杂遥控器 | --- ### 新手常见疑问 1. **为什么要用装饰器?** 不用写复杂的参数解析代码,像贴便利贴一样简单配置 2. **和直接写`sys.argv`有什么区别?** Click自动处理`--help`文档、参数类型转换、错误提示等脏活累活 3. **能做出像pip那样的工具吗?** 可以!通过`@click.group`实现多级命令(如`pip install`) --- ### 超简易练习 1. 写一个命令,用`--name`参数指定问候对象 2. 添加`--uppercase`选项使输出变为大写 ```python # 参考答案 @click.command() @click.option("--name", default="世界", help="问候对象") @click.option("--uppercase", is_flag=True, help="是否大写") def hello(name, uppercase): text = f"你好,{name}!" print(text.upper() if uppercase else text) ``` --- ### 下一步学习建议 1. 试试给命令添加数字参数(如`--count 5`) 2. 学习用`@click.argument`处理固定位置参数 3. 探索如何用`click.style`给输出加颜色
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值